Abstract

Disclosed is a video-signal recording and playback apparatus for recording or playing back a video signal, the video-signal recording and playback apparatus comprising: extracting means for extracting a static picture from a sequence of video signals with a predetermined timing; judgment means for forming a judgment as to whether or not a static picture extracted by the extracting means can be used as a representative picture; and setting means for setting the static picture as a representative picture in accordance with an outcome of a judgment formed by the judgment means.

Claims (48)

1. A video-signal recording and playback apparatus for recording or playing back a video signal, said video-signal recording and playback apparatus comprising:

extracting means for extracting a static picture from a sequence of video signals with a predetermined timing;

judgment means for forming a judgment as to whether or not a static picture extracted by said extracting means can be used as a representative picture; and

setting means for setting said static picture as a representative picture in accordance with an outcome of a judgment formed by said judgment means, wherein said judgment means is capable of forming a judgment as to whether or not a static picture extracted by said extracting means can be used as a representative picture on the basis of whether or not said static picture is a part of a commercial.

2. A video-signal recording and playback apparatus for recording or playing back a video signal, said video-signal recording and playback apparatus comprising:

extracting means for extracting a static picture from a sequence of video signals with a predetermined timing;

judgment means for forming a judgment as to whether or not a static picture extracted by said extracting means can be used as a representative picture; and

setting means for setting said static picture as a representative picture in accordance with an outcome of a judgment formed by said judgment means, wherein said judgment means is capable of forming a judgment as to whether or not a static picture extracted by said extracting means can be used as a representative picture on the basis of whether a histogram distribution of said static picture exceeds a predetermined threshold.

3. A video-signal recording and playback apparatus for recording or playing back a video signal, said video-signal recording and playback apparatus comprising:

extracting means for extracting a static picture from a sequence of video signals with a predetermined timing;

judgment means for forming a judgment as to whether or not a static picture extracted by said extracting means can be used as a representative picture; and

setting means for setting said static picture as a representative picture in accordance with an outcome of a judgment formed by said judgment means, wherein said judgment means is capable of forming a judgment as to whether or not a static picture extracted by said extracting means can be used as a representative picture on the basis of an edge of said static picture.
